    Best tablet for kids by a mile!

    |
    |
    Posted . Owned for 1 month when reviewed.
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    We upgraded to this one off an older model that got broken (stepped on). Immediately the experience felt like an upgrade! Bigger screen, newer software, robust setup and controls. Our little on the older device was able to download new stuff all the time and it was kind of a problem. This device allows us to control content much better. Battery life is great too. For the price, it'd be hard to do better for a child's tablet. HIGHLY recommend!

    Solid tablet that allows customization for a child

    |
    |
    Posted . Owned for 3 weeks when reviewed.
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    While it's a great option for a child to have a tablet in a "bubble", some of Amazon's features are not customizable, which makes it more bloated than I'd like. But the free year of Kids+ is a help in offering kid-friendly material to your youngster With this version (as opposed to the little kids' one), some reading is necessary. A few notes: -No importing your existing photos/videos for the child: You can't access photos/videos that are saved locally, while you're under a child's profile. So you can't load some pics of your pets or favorite places/people onto the tablet's internal storage for the child to look at or use as wallpaper. -The cameras on this thing are pretty poor even with good light, so don't expect to be able to just capture some new super-cute photos since you can't give access to your Amazon Photos (even the Family Vault) to a child's profile. Big drawback here, esp for older kids who can see that their photos are garbage and get frustrated. -Amazon Parent Dashboard doesn't let you lock out specific content from their store: APD is convenient as a tool to see what the child is using and when, and to have app-store requests directed to your phone as the adult managing the account. So, for instance, the child can be at Grandma's house and want to download Minecraft. Amazon notifies you, and you can decline or approve it (after seeing the cost and being able to look at user reviews and description to get more info). ***However, there is no option to designate an app that you reject as one you don't want the child to see in the store again...so you can get asked--and decline--again and again. It would be nice to be able to hide those that you determine you don't want them to even see anymore. Same for being able to specify that any app that includes chat or other communication with others should not be visible/accessible--there's no setting for content-type such as this. In all, what you get is a Fire tablet in a fairly sturdy case, so it's a legitimate tablet and not some dumbed-down toy. It takes an SD card, but note that you can access content that's on the card ONLY if you're logged in as the adult; for safety, a removable storage card full of who-knows-what can't be popped in by the child to circumvent the lockdowns in the system.

    Great for what we need (& a few workarounds)

    |
    |
    Posted . Owned for 3 weeks when reviewed.
    This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.

    Pros: battery life is awesome! So helpful for our toddler to have his movies during a long flight. Seems durable. Cons: surprisingly difficult to use (maybe because this is different than my usual operating system). I don’t like that you have to keep the tablet on airplane mode in order to show the things you have downloaded—so many things come up even if you’re using the age guidelines, it’s a bit overwhelming. Also kind of annoying that you have to have the ad-free version of any streaming apps in order to download a movie or show.
